As more people grapple with decisions about old Bitcoin holdings, a mix of urgency and skepticism is surfacing. Increased notices about dormant Coinbase accounts potentially falling into state custody are igniting discussions on various forums, pushing owners to question whether they should cash out.

Dormant Accounts: A Long-Standing Issue

New comments highlight that many states have been actively collecting dormant accounts and funds for years, adding historical context to current anxieties. As one user pointed out, "States have been collecting dormant accounts and funds for decades." This raises the stakes as individuals assess their old crypto assets against possible state claims.

Beware of Scams

While some remain skeptical about the authenticity of these warnings, especially with a comment that reads, "Probably a scam email," the ongoing discourse insists on a careful examination of account statuses. Caution is advised: one contributor suggested, "Check the sender address carefully; real ones come from the state comptroller office."
